Gender, Leadership & Public Policy Graduate Certificate & MPA track: Online Information Sessions

Drive social change and advance or pivot your career in the unique ONLINE Gender, Leadership, and Public Policy (GLPP) graduate certificate program (or MPA track) at UMass Boston where you will:

  • Gain knowledge and tools to be an effective advocate and policy leader.
  • Analyze current issues through an intersectional lens of race/ethnicity, class, sexual orientation, gender, and other identities.
  • Learn about and apply political change theories.
  • Explore critical approaches to policy research.
  • Gain experience in a policy setting through a personally tailored graduate level internship with flexible options for all work schedules.
  • Be mentored by a CWPPP Distinguished Public Service Fellow (see above).
